Transaction 85f403077667a60e3f96ceccbeeb7ed42416a2c49eae4d8a415206cf900b636d
1 Input
1 Output
-
85f403077667a60e3f96ceccbeeb7ed42416a2c49eae4d8a415206cf900b636d:0
- value
- 3986526
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c66fd4644821ee17628c59f2a15d13468aff0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DoNygZCjWoPLF4bxqMyBpJYytgHcDHs21